He had this brilliant idea for a salad based on something that was made in one of the restaurants where he used to work many years ago. He described it to me and it sounded tasty. He did most of this, I just toasted the coconut.
- romaine lettuce, torn
- red pepper slices
- mandarin oranges, drained
- toasted coconut
- mango salsa
- scallions
- garlic
- yogurt
He thinned the salsa with yogurt and added garlic and scallions And this was the dressing.
Now for homemade croutons:
Made with a three day old baguette, olive oil, and oregano (and garlic powder). These get toasted in the oven and then assemble the salad.
This was a nice flavored salad with different textures and nice color.
